Wordpress 2.6 Beta Version Available for Download

The latest WordPress 2.6 Beta 1 & 2 is now available for download. Wordpress developers, testers and early adopters can play with the new features, report bugs and suggest improvements. The features slated for 2.6 have been in the repository for awhile now in preparation for a mid-July release.

Wordpress 2.5.1 is Launched

photo credit: niallkennedy
The latest stable release of WordPress version 2.5.1 is available. It includes a number of bug fixes, performance enhancements, and one very important security fix. In addition to the security fix, 2.5.1 contains many bug fixes.

Wordpress 2.5 RC1 Released | Upgrade Sneek Peek Preview

Wordpress 2.5 RC1 Released | Upgrade Sneek Peek Preview

Wordpress new version named as Wordpress 2.5 RC1 has been released today and featuring on customizable dashboard, multi-file upload, built-in galleries, one-click plugin upgrades, tag management, built-in Gravatars, full text feeds, and faster load times.
